Abstract:Objective: To compare the changes of global and regional left ventricular function parameter before and after coronary artery stenting by using 99mTc-MIBI gated myocardial perfusion imaging(G-MPI) and to evaluate coronary artery stenting effect. Methods: The values of end-diastolic volume(EDV), end-systolic volume(ESV), left ventricular ejection fraction(LVEF) and regional wall motion were assessed by rest G-MPI before and 1 to 6 months after coronary artery stenting in 27 patients. All patients were divided into two groups: Group I(12 cases) involved patients with left ventricular dysfunction(LVEF≤45%); the rest were included in groupⅡ(15 cases). Results: ①After coronary artery stenting, the values of EDV and ESV were decreased markedly(P<0.01), LVEF was increased(P<0.05) compared with preoperation in group I. On the contrary, there were no significant changes of these indexes(P>0.05) in groupⅡ. ②There were 93(82.3%), segments improved postoperatively in mild and moderate hypokinesia, 12(29.3%) segments improved in severe hypokinesia, and 3(15.7%) in akinesia. Conclusion: G-MPI is an excellent tool to evaluate the effect of stent implantation, and suitable for long term follow-up.
